Duties & responsibilities: - Diagnose & rectify the various electrical related faults in different systems of cars by using the diagnostic tool and electrical wiring diagram. 1. Drive train (Engine, Transmission etc.). 2. Comfort and safety system (climate control system, Restraint System, Onboard Electrical, Networking (CAN & LIN), Lighting system). 3. Drive Stability (Air Matic Suspension, Electronic Stability Program). 4. Telematics (Audio & Video System, telephone, MOST BUS). 5. Guide the technician in making of technical parts report for warranty purpose. 6. Guide the technician for creating of TIPS case for escalation of technical. 7. Will be responsible for finding and explaining a vehicle’s issues, as well as planning maintenance and repairs. 8. Follow the workshop process. 9. Working with the team to deliver diagnostic content in time, with the defined quality. Requirements: - ( Must) - High school diploma 2/3yrs in Electrical Domain. - Car Diagnostic certifications from authorized cars dealership/globally recognised automobile institutions. - Proven work experience as a Car (certified diagnostic technician) 3 to 5yrs. - Advanced knowledge of modern vehicular electrical systems. - Complex problem-solving skills. - Ability to operate electrical diagnostic equipments & advanced diagnostic scanning machines, etc. - Hands-on experience in diagnostics & troubleshooting of automotive systems.
